South Sea Island itself
South Sea Island sits about 30 minutes from Port Denarau and is one of the closest genuine Mamanuca reef islands to the mainland. It’s compact, natural, and uncrowded compared to the more developed beach clubs further into the archipelago. There’s no infinity pool or beach-club cocktail list here — what you get is clear water, coral reef snorkelling, white sand, and the kind of unhurried tropical afternoon that’s easier to find in the outer islands.
The reef has good fish life. The water is clear and calm. For guests who want a natural island feel rather than a day-club atmosphere, South Sea Island’s low-key character is an asset, not a drawback.

Practical notes
Departs daily. This trip runs every day, which makes it easy to fit around weather windows or a late hotel arrival. Last-minute bookings are generally possible, but confirm availability before assuming.
5 hours total. Three of those hours are on the island; the rest is the cruise out and back. This is a half-day-plus format, not an all-day commitment — which is precisely the point. It works well as one day’s activity without consuming everything.
Hotel transfers are included from most Nadi accommodation. Confirm your pickup details with South Sea Cruises at least 24 hours before travel. Your hotel coach pickup time will be earlier than the vessel’s Port Denarau departure — this is standard across South Sea Cruises itineraries.
Not the same as the full-day South Sea Island cruise. The full-day format adds more island time, a lunchtime Meke performance (Mon–Sat), snorkel gear, semi-submersible coral viewing, kayaking and paddleboarding, and unlimited drinks across a longer day. The combo here suits guests who want a quality Mamanuca experience — with a scenic cruise element — in five hours rather than seven or eight.
